We have followed Rachel Hornibrook delicious pancake recipe but replaced the Nutella with our hazelnut & chocolate spread. It was an absolute winner!!

“Makes 6 – 8 pancakes

170g self raising flour
1/2 tsp baking powder
2 tbsp caster sugar
Pinch salt
150ml milk
1 tsp vanilla extract
1 egg
20g butter, melted
6 heaped tsp Nutella (optional)

Line a plate with clingfilm. Spoon heaped teaspoonfuls of Nutella onto the plate in round discs. Freeze for at least an hour or overnight. Prepare your pancake batter. Sieve the dry ingredients into a large bowl. Whisk the egg, milk & vanilla together. Make a well then whisk into your dry ingredients mixing until just incorporated. Try not to over mix as you’ll lose air & pancakes may be tough. Melt the butter in the pan you are using and add to the batter giving one last mix. Add a drizzle of veg oil to your pan and a knob of butter and add 2 tbsp of batter. Press your Nutella disc into the centre then cover with another tbsp of batter. Fry on a medium heat until golden on each side (2-3 mins each side). Serve with lashings of golden or maple syrup, strawberries or raspberries & enjoy 🤍”
